An 80-year-old woman has thanked a stranger who helped her after she tripped over and fell on her face while hurrying to catch a bus to London.

Mary Meagher, of Hugh Allen Crescent, Marston, said: “It happened at about 7.30am on Tuesday morning in St Clement’s.

“I tripped and fell on my face. The man who helped me was so kind and gave me towels to stop the bleeding.”

When she got to her destination, a doctor saw her and she was taken to hospital.
